Identifying The Factors Affecting The Development Of An Entrepreneurial University Based On The Islamic Revolution Approach

Abstract

The function of universities and higher education institutions have been transformed in last years, and their role as an engine of economic development has increased in the social changes of various ecosystems. Identifying the factors affecting the developing of entrepreneurship in universities can be a way forward in transforming the current situation of higher education institutions and universities into entrepreneurial universities. This research aimed to identify the factors that are effective in developing an entrepreneurial university based on the Islamic revolution approach. The research method has been fundamental in terms of objective and based on the mixed method; It has been in the category of survey-cross-sectional studies in terms of the time. The statistical population of the research in qualitative analysis included 30 specialists and experts (academic administrators, specialists in management and entrepreneurship fields) in the state universities of Mashhad (Ferdowsi University and Payam-e Noor University) which have been selected using the snowball method and purposive judgment. In the quantitative section, Cochran's formula was used to calculate the sample size; Based on that, the statistical sample size was 300 people from the faculty members of the state universities of Mashhad (Ferdowsi University and Payam Noor-e University) who were selected by stratified random method. Interviews and questionnaires were used as the tools of collecting research data. In the following, eight indices and 26 sub-indices were identified and evaluated using thematic analysis method. The results of the findings showed that the factors of goals and mission, management and leadership, entrepreneurship characteristics of professors, entrepreneurship characteristics of employees and students in the current situation were above the mean. Regarding the indices of internal units and structure, relationship with industries, financial institutions, commercialization, according to the actions taken, more attention was needed.
